Output bb8e39c10b995aa61e35c6fc5f073d50763bf684a50647faf20fa6d157790f96:64

value
84263
script pubkey
OP_0 OP_PUSHBYTES_20 3430c04de080f33eb31878f3c02761a296ccb956
address
bc1qxscvqn0qsrenavcc0reuqfmp52tvew2kurlp7e
transaction
bb8e39c10b995aa61e35c6fc5f073d50763bf684a50647faf20fa6d157790f96
spent
true